Netflix has added 35 new titles this week, including 22 movies and 13 series, with notable additions like 'The Apartment Job' and 'One Piece: Heroines'. The true crime docuseries 'Worst Neighbor Ever' surged to the top of the TV series chart, while 'Enola Holmes 3' claimed the #1 spot for movies. This influx of content continues Netflix's summer momentum, offering a diverse lineup for subscribers.
